Tile Materials & Patterns We Install

Porcelain: Dense, durable, and ideal for floors, showers, and busy family spaces.
Ceramic: Great for backsplashes and low-impact walls; wide color and style ranges.
Natural Stone: Marble, travertine, slate, and quartzite bring organic variation and depth. We specify sealers and maintenance plans up front.
Mosaics: Perfect for accents, niches, and shower floors with slope-friendly layouts.
Large-Format Tile (LFT): Fewer grout joints and a modern, seamless look—requires flat substrates and the right mortars (we’ve got both).

Our Installation Process (What to Expect)

  1. In-Home Consultation & Design
    We verify measurements, discuss patterns, trims, grout color, and transitions. We’ll help align selections with the rest of your project (Kitchen or Bathroom).

  2. Substrate Prep
    Flat, plumb, and properly fastened surfaces are non-negotiable. We correct out-of-plane walls, level floors as needed, and set slope for shower pans.

  3. Waterproofing & Crack Isolation
    Wet zones receive full-coverage membranes; we add crack isolation where substrates demand it (key in older CDA and Post Falls homes).

  4. Setting & Layout
    We dry-lay key areas, align focal points, and keep consistent joint widths. Movement joints are added per standards to handle seasonal expansion.

  5. Grouting & Sealing
    Sanded/unsanded or high-performance grout as appropriate. Stone gets sealed; grout can be sealed on request for added stain resistance.

  6. Punch List & Care Guide
    We walk the space with you, resolve anything needed, and leave a straightforward maintenance guide.

Heated Floors (Optional, Highly Recommended)

Radiant heat brings hotel-level comfort to primary baths and basements, and it helps floors dry faster after winter slush. We install beneath porcelain or stone with thermostat controls and appropriate underlayments to maintain efficiency.

Grout, Trim & Transitions

  • Performance grouts resist stains and cracking in busy households.

  • Profiles & trims (bullnose, metal schluter, or factory edges) finish edges cleanly.

  • Transitions between tile and hardwood, LVP, or carpet are planned early for a trip-free, good-looking threshold.

Waterproofing Done Right

Showers and tub surrounds see constant moisture. We use compatible shower systems (pan + drain + membrane + board) for continuous protection behind the tile. This prevents hidden leaks, swelling, and mold—and keeps grout lines from becoming a maintenance headache.
